Kirloskar aims at Rs 2100 crore profit steered by biogas orders

Kirloskar Pneumatic Company Limited (KPCL) has reaffirmed its ambition to achieve Rs 2,100 crore in revenue by FY27, supported by steady growth in its core compressor business and increasing traction in green energy solutions. The company is also targeting over Rs 100 crore worth of biogas orders in the current financial year.

In Q1 FY27, KPCL has reported a standalone total income of Rs 308 crore, marking a 10% year-on-year increase. Net profit rose significantly by 21.35% to ₹34.1 crore, compared to Rs 28.1 crore in the same period last year. EBITDA also improved by 23% to Rs 54 crore, driven by a higher-margin product mix. The company’s order book remains strong at Rs 1,853 crore as of July 1, 2026.

Despite seasonal softness in the first quarter, Kirloskar (KPCL) demonstrated resilient profitability, with notable growth in both profit before tax and net profit. Its balance sheet remains debt-free, further strengthened by a recent credit rating upgrade from CRISIL to AA/Stable.

Kirloskar is scaling its Precision Engineering segment, which is expected to contribute 10–15% of total revenues over the next 5–7 years. The company’s focus on indigenous technology development and import substitution continues to support its long-term growth outlook.

Launch of Tonalli

The biogas segment of Kirloskar is emerging as a key growth driver, aided by the launch of “Tonalli” in May, a compact solution for decentralized food waste management. This aligns with rising demand for sustainable energy infrastructure in India.

Tonalli is built by Kirloskar around the principles of the circular economy, aiming for 100 per cent utilization of food and organic waste. The solution is targeted at industrial canteens, hospitality establishments, and residential communities where organic waste is generated continuously.
